Abstract

"REGULADORES TRANSCRICIONAIS DE PLANTA DE ESTRESSE ABIóTICO". A invenção se refere a plantas transgênicas e aos métodos de uso dos polinucleotídeos e polipeptídeos para produzir as plantas transgênicas que têm propriedades vantajosas, incluindo tolerância melhorada ao frio, calor e estresse osmótico quando comparadas às plantas de tipo selvagem. A invenção pertence também aos sistemas de expressão regulam estes polinucleotídeos do fator de transcrição, fornecendo regulação constitutiva, transiente, induzível e tecido-específico.
